Thomas Haller
0870906540 device: sanitze UTF-8 values for D-Bus
ip link add name $'d\xccf\\c' type dummy

Use nm_utils_str_utf8safe_escape() to sanitize non UTF-8 sequences
before exposing them on D-Bus. The operation can be reverted client
side via nm_utils_str_utf8safe_unescape() or simply g_strcompress().

Note that this preserves all valid UTF-8 sequences as-is, with exception
of the backslash escape character and ASCII control characters. Thus, this
is a change in behavior for strings that contain such characters.

Note that nmcli is not changed to somehow unescape the string before
printing. As the string is not valid UTF-8 (or contains ASCII characters
that need escaping), they are not printable as-is, so unescaping before
printing makes little sense.

Beniamino Galvani
36e97f5d7b dhcp: don't add route to DHCP4 server
This basically reverts commit 31fe84e467 "core: Add host route for
DHCP4 server if outside assigned subnet (bgo #721767)" because the
additional route added by NM does more harm than good.

First, the code does not consider routes pushed by the server and thus
it can add a route conflicting with the ones from the network
administrator.

Second, there is no specification on what a DHCP client should do when
the server is not reachable via unicast, and adding arbitrary logic
into the client is likely to break things in specific cases. If
network administrators want to make the DHCP server reachable from a
client in a different subnet, they should push proper routes with the
lease.

In any case, if the DHCP server is not reachable through unicast,
before the lease expiration (after timeout T2) the client will resort
to broadcast and so there won't be any network disruption; the renewal
will only happen at a later time.

Fixes: 31fe84e467

https://bugzilla.redhat.com/show_bug.cgi?id=1448987

Thomas Haller
9f874d166d device: fix delaying startup complete waiting for carrier
platform: signal: link changed: 2: eth0 <DOWN;broadcast,multicast> mtu ...
    ...
    device[0x7f90c29c64d0] (eth0): bringing up device
    ...
    platform: signal: link changed: 2: eth0 <UP,LOWER_UP;broadcast,multicast,up,running,lowerup> mtu ...
    ...
    device (eth0): link connected
    ...
    device[0x7f90c29c64d0] (eth0): add_pending_action (2): 'carrier wait'

Note how we schedule the pending action 'carrier-wait', although the device
already has carrier. That means, the pending action will not be removed
until timeout, 5 seconds later.

Avoid scheduling 'carrier-wait' if we already have carrier.

However, don't just add the pending action 'carrier-wait' only during
nm_device_bring_up(). Instead, always schedule the carrier_wait timeout.
This gives a grace period during which we keep setting 'carrier-wait' whenever
we have no carrier. This should prevent two cases:
  - during nm_device_bring_up() the platform state might not yet have
    caught up. If we don't add the pending action there, we will add
    it a moment later when carrier goes away.
  - bringing the interface up might cause carrier to get lost for a
    moment (flapping). If that happens within the timeout, also add the
    pending action.
